在当今数字化时代,网站开发已成为一种常见的技能应用。我使用PHP语言开发了一个小网站,并在后台管理过程中遇到了一个重要问题——读取到的内容储存问题。
问题描述
在开发过程中,我通过PHP的表单处理功能,从前端获取用户输入的数据,并打算将这些数据储存至后台数据库中。在实际操作中,我发现内容储存的过程中出现了问题。有时数据未能成功储存,有时数据储存后与原始内容不符,甚至有时会遇到数据库连接失败的情况。
问题分析
经过仔细排查,我发现问题主要出在以下几个方面:
1. 数据库连接问题:可能是数据库配置信息错误,或者数据库服务器出现故障。
2. 数据处理问题:可能是PHP代码在处理数据时出现了错误,导致数据未能正确储存。
3. 安全性问题:未对用户输入进行充分的验证和过滤,可能导致SQL注入等安全问题。
解决方案
针对以上问题,我采取了以下措施:
1. 检查并确认数据库连接信息无误,确保PHP能够成功连接到数据库服务器。
2. 对PHP代码进行仔细检查和调试,确保数据处理的逻辑正确无误。对用户输入进行充分的验证和过滤,防止SQL注入等安全问题。
3. 使用适当的错误处理机制,对可能出现的错误进行捕获和处理,以便及时发现问题并进行修复。
4. 对储存的数据进行备份,以防数据丢失或损坏。定期对数据库进行维护和优化,提高数据的读取和储存效率。
实施与效果
经过上述措施的实施,我成功解决了后台内容储存的问题。现在,用户输入的数据能够正确储存至数据库中,且储存效率得到了显著提高。通过错误处理机制的运用,我能够及时发现并修复可能出现的问题,确保网站的稳定运行。定期的数据库维护和优化也使得数据的读取和储存更加高效。
在网站开发过程中,后台内容储存是一个非常重要的环节。通过本次问题的解决,我深刻认识到了PHP在网站开发中的重要作用。我也学到了如何排查和解决PHP开发过程中遇到的问题。在未来的开发过程中,我将继续努力提高自己的技术水平,为用户提供更加稳定、高效的网站服务。